While WinRAR is officially shareware with a 40-day trial, many users seek "pre-activated" versions to avoid the recurring reminder pop-ups. Official Status vs. "Pre-activated"
Official Version: WinRAR is developed by Eugene Roshal and is technically shareware. After the 40-day trial, the official policy requires you to purchase a license or uninstall it, though the program often continues to function with a "Trial Expired" notification.
Pre-activated Version: These are unofficial, third-party modified installers where a registration key (usually a rarreg.key file) is already integrated into the setup. This allows the software to appear as "Registered" immediately upon installation without user intervention. Safety and Security Risks
Downloading "pre-activated" software from unofficial sources carries significant risks:
Malware & Viruses: Unofficial "cracked" or "patched" installers are common vectors for malware, keyloggers, and ransomware. winrar full preactivated install
Official Safety: The official version of WinRAR is considered secure when kept up-to-date and used with antivirus.
Integrity: Modified versions may have disabled security features or bundled unwanted "bloatware" or adware. Standard Installation Process

For over two decades, the software has maintained a unique "infinite" trial: it asks you to buy a license every time you open it, but never actually locks you out. This has turned the act of clicking "Close" on the payment popup into a rite of passage for millions of PC users.
While searching for "full preactivated" versions often leads to shady corners of the web—filled with potential malware—the real story is that WinRAR is essentially "preactivated" by its own design. The Infinite Trial Legend The Business Model : WinRAR (developed by
) uses a "try before you buy" policy. Officially, you have 40 days to test it, after which you are technically required to purchase a license or uninstall it. The "Nag" Screen WinRAR is famous for its "infinite" trial, but
: In practice, the program continues to function perfectly after 40 days. It simply shows a "nag" screen requesting payment, which users have been politely ignoring since the Windows 95 era. A Culture of Honesty
: Because the software is so useful yet so "free," a community of fans eventually started buying licenses just as a badge of honor or to thank the developers for not being more aggressive with their DRM. Modern Alternatives

The Risks of "Preactivated" WinRAR Security Vulnerabilities
: Third-party "cracked" installers are a common delivery method for malware, including trojans and keyloggers. Even legitimate older versions of WinRAR (pre-7.11) contain flaws that attackers can exploit to plant malware. Legal Consequences : Using modified or "preactivated" software violates the WinRAR End User License Agreement (EULA)
, which can lead to civil or criminal prosecution for copyright infringement. Lack of Updates
: Official WinRAR does not update automatically; preactivated versions are even less likely to receive critical security patches, leaving your system exposed to newly discovered threats. The Official "Trial" Alternative is technically
with a 40-day free trial period. However, it is famous for allowing continued use after the trial expires, though a "nag screen" will periodically ask you to purchase a license. 2. Silent Mining
Many preactivated installers run hidden cryptocurrency miners (usually Monero) that consume your CPU. You’ll notice:
- Slower PC performance, especially when idle.
- High CPU usage in Task Manager even with no programs open.
- Laptop fans running constantly.
